Building knowledge for human-technology futures

GenNeuroSociety Research Lab (GNSRL) operates under the Interdisciplinary Research Foundation (India) as an independent interdisciplinary research initiative dedicated to studying how emerging technologies reshape human cognition, behaviour, identity, health, and social systems.

As advances in neurotechnology, artificial intelligence, biosensing systems, robotics, and bio-digital infrastructures increasingly intersect with everyday life, the boundaries between human and technological systems are becoming more deeply integrated. GNSRL examines these transformations through a multidisciplinary lens, bringing together perspectives from neuroscience, engineering, law, psychology, ethics, data science, and the life sciences.

Our work focuses on understanding the societal, technological, and governance challenges emerging from this evolving landscape. Through research, policy analysis, and interdisciplinary collaboration, GNSRL aims to contribute to responsible innovation that protects human autonomy, cognitive health, and fundamental rights while enabling scientific and technological progress.

Institutional Framework

Institutional Affiliation

GenNeuroSociety Research Lab (GNSRL) operates under the Interdisciplinary Research Foundation (India), an independent organisation established to support interdisciplinary inquiry across science, technology, society, and public policy. The Foundation provides the institutional framework through which GNSRL conducts research, develops collaborative programmes, and engages with global academic and policy communities.

Within this structure, GNSRL brings together researchers, technologists, legal scholars, and practitioners to examine the societal, ethical, and governance implications of emerging technologies, particularly in areas such as neurotechnology, artificial intelligence, biosensing, and digital cognition. The lab aims to foster dialogue between technical innovation and responsible governance by producing interdisciplinary research, facilitating collaborations with universities and industry, and contributing to evidence-based policy discussions.
